Welcoming Art Historian Sonia Halpern back to our studio this winter, we look forward to exploring the history of criminal and deviant behaviour among artists. Historically, artists have often lived unconventional lives that have included encounters with the law, either as perpetrators or victims. Since people have always been fascinated with the private lives of artists, their associations with criminal or “deviant” behaviours have contributed to their enduring legacies. By examining the involvement of select artists in cases of sexual misconduct, violent crimes, and addictions, this illustrated 6-week Lecture Series will explore how certain unfortunate events contributed to the fame and notoriety of some artists.
